The Day-Date 40 228238-0003, seen from the bench

The Rolex Day-Date 40 228238-0003 in yellow gold is the contemporary evolution of an icon introduced in 1956, combining day and date display with formal elegance and mechanical reliability. Powered by the caliber 3255 beating at 28,800 vibrations per hour, it offers a 70-hour power reserve. The 40 mm yellow gold case with integrated lugs represents the contemporary balance between presence and refined proportions typical of dress watches. The 20 mm lug width ensures proper compatibility and aesthetic harmony with leather straps.

Frequently asked questions

What is the lug width of the Rolex Day-Date 40 228238-0003?

The lug width of the Rolex Day-Date 40 228238-0003 is 20 millimetres. This measurement is essential for selecting a compatible strap without requiring case modifications. To verify it, position a ruler perpendicular to the bridge connecting the two lugs and measure the internal distance: 20 mm is the standard for this model.

How do you change the strap on the Rolex Day-Date 40?

To change the strap on the 228238-0003, you must remove the spring bars that connect the strap to the lugs. This requires a specific tool (spring bar tool) or, preferably, the intervention of a qualified watchmaker. Rolex and authorised retailers offer this service. How long does a leather strap last on a watch like the Day-Date 40?

A high-quality artisanal leather strap, subject to ordinary maintenance, lasts an average of 3-5 years with daily wear. Vegetable-tanned calf and shell cordovan are more durable, reaching 7-10 years before requiring replacement. Alligator, thanks to scale structure, is particularly resistant to wear. Determining factors are: frequency of use, climate (humidity accelerates ageing), and care (keeping the leather clean and dry).
